新聞中心
在Linux系統(tǒng)中,DNS(域名系統(tǒng))是一種用于將域名轉(zhuǎn)換為IP地址的服務(wù),我們可能需要配置DNS服務(wù)器來提供更好的域名解析服務(wù),以下是在Linux中配置DNS服務(wù)器的步驟:

1. 安裝BIND(Berkeley Internet Name Domain):BIND是一個開源的、廣泛使用的DNS服務(wù)器軟件,在大多數(shù)Linux發(fā)行版中,BIND都是默認安裝的,如果沒有,可以使用包管理器進行安裝,在Ubuntu或Debian上,可以使用以下命令安裝:
sudo apt-get update sudo apt-get install bind9 bind9utils bind9-doc
2. 配置BIND:配置文件通常位于`/etc/bind`目錄下,主要的配置文件是`named.conf`和`named.conf.options`,你可以編輯這些文件來配置你的DNS服務(wù)器,你可以設(shè)置你的區(qū)域名稱(zone file),定義正向和反向區(qū)域,以及設(shè)置你的DNS服務(wù)器的IP地址等。
3. 創(chuàng)建區(qū)域文件:區(qū)域文件包含了你想要解析的域名和對應(yīng)的IP地址,你可以使用文本編輯器創(chuàng)建一個新區(qū)域文件,然后將其添加到你的區(qū)域文件中,你可以使用以下命令創(chuàng)建一個新的區(qū)域文件:
echo "example.com" | sudo tee /var/named/example.com.zone > /dev/null echo "192.0.2.1" | sudo tee -a /var/named/example.com.zone > /dev/null
這將創(chuàng)建一個名為`example.com`的新區(qū)域,其IP地址為`192.0.2.1`。
4. 重啟BIND服務(wù):修改配置文件后,你需要重啟BIND服務(wù)以使更改生效,你可以使用以下命令來重啟服務(wù):
sudo systemctl restart bind9
5. 測試DNS服務(wù):你可以使用`dig`或`nslookup`命令來測試你的DNS服務(wù)器是否正常工作,你可以使用以下命令來查詢`example.com`的IP地址:
dig example.com
或者
nslookup example.com
—
相關(guān)問題與解答:**
1. **如何查看當(dāng)前系統(tǒng)的DNS服務(wù)器?**
你可以使用`cat /etc/resolv.conf`命令來查看當(dāng)前系統(tǒng)的DNS服務(wù)器,這個文件通常包含一行或多行由空格分隔的DNS服務(wù)器地址。
2. **如何在多個DNS服務(wù)器之間進行負載均衡?**
在Linux中,你可以使用第三方工具如`dnsmasq`來進行DNS服務(wù)器的負載均衡,你可以在配置文件中指定多個DNS服務(wù)器的地址,dnsmasq將自動在這些服務(wù)器之間進行輪詢。
3. **如何配置DNSSEC(域名系統(tǒng)安全擴展)?**
DNSSEC是一種用于驗證DNS查詢的完整性和來源的技術(shù),要配置DNSSEC,你需要在你的DNS服務(wù)器上安裝并啟用一個支持DNSSEC的軟件包,如BIND或PowerDNS,你需要為你的區(qū)域文件生成和簽名一個DS記錄,這通常涉及到使用密鑰認證和權(quán)威密鑰分發(fā)(AKD),具體的步驟可能會因你使用的DNS軟件而異。
文章題目:linxdns
網(wǎng)站鏈接:http://www.dlmjj.cn/article/djsjshe.html


咨詢
建站咨詢
